Analyst supporting financial reporting and risk management for solar energy portfolio at Pivot Energy. Collaborating with cross-functional teams to ensure project performance and compliance.
Responsibilities
Oversee portfolio(s) of complex renewable energy assets using leading performance indicators, focused on real-time data management, and creative strategies for maximizing the financial performance of Pivot’s assets.
Support the development and implementation of scalable team processes to manage more than 100 new operating assets annually.
Assist in the preparation of monthly, quarterly, and annual financial and operational reports for internal stakeholders, investors, and lenders.
Track and compile regular reports on project-level revenues such as power purchase agreement (PPA) payments, renewable energy certificate sales, and performance-based incentives, extracting information from financial models to compare actuals.
Maintain financial trackers to monitor asset-level cash flow, operations, and maintenance costs, and performance against plan.
Reconcile invoices, renewable energy certificate payments, and expense items against budgets and contracts, flag inconsistencies or missing data.
Support the month-end reporting process by consolidating and organizing financial data
Ensure compliance with project agreements (PPAs, debt covenants, insurance, etc.).
Maintain accurate documentation and data for audits and internal controls.
Assist in compiling historical and current data to develop annual budgets and periodic forecasts.
Track budget-to-actual performance and help prepare variance analysis and explanatory notes.
Aggregate data across technical and financial systems to ensure accuracy and consistency in reporting key performance indicators and compliance metrics.
Process and track incoming invoices for insurance and other project-related costs.
Coordinate with internal finance and accounting teams to ensure timely coding, approval, and payment processing.
Maintain organized records of vendor agreements, payment schedules, and service periods.
Maintain a centralized documentation system for all insurance policies across the asset portfolio.
Coordinate with brokers and outside consultants to request certificates of insurance and obtain quotes or policy updates, or generate insurance reports for all financings.
Ensure compliance with insurance requirements as outlined in project financing agreements, power purchase agreements, and interconnection contracts.
Support the management of ongoing maintenance of insurance policies, including solar put and tax credit policies.
Track and manage active surety bonds related to project development or performance obligations; ensure timely renewals or cancellations.
Collaborate with Legal and project teams to ensure all bonding and insurance documentation aligns with contractual and regulatory obligations.
